    Abstract: The objective of the present invention is to provide a local anesthetic agent-containing patch having a skin permeability, cohesion force and adhesive property practical as a pharmaceutical product. The patch of the present invention is characterized in comprising a backing layer, and an adhesive layer on the backing layer, wherein the adhesive layer comprises at least a local anesthetic agent, a thermoplastic elastomer, a higher fatty acid ester, and a polyol fatty acid monoester, and a ratio of the higher fatty acid ester to 100 mass parts of the thermoplastic elastomer is 25 mass parts or more and 200 mass parts or less.

    Abstract: It is an object of the present invention to provide a formulation comprising ethyl cellulose, an active pharmaceutical ingredient, and a solvent, which is a stable formulation in which generation of impurities is suppressed even during the long-term storage. According to the present invention, provided is a formulation comprising (a) an active pharmaceutical ingredient, (b) ethyl cellulose, (c) 2-mercaptobenzimidazole, and (d) 0.1 part by weight or more of solvent with respect to 1 part by weight of the ethyl cellulose.

    Abstract: It is an object of the present invention to provide an adhesive sheet for skin patch, having adhesive force and cohesive force that are practicable as a pharmaceutical product and exhibiting high drug solubility and sufficient drug skin permeability. According to the present invention, provided is an adhesive sheet for skin patch, having an adhesive layer on a support, wherein the adhesive layer comprises, at least, a thermoplastic elastomer and a long-chain branched alcohol having a total carbon number of 13 or more, the long-chain branched alcohol is comprised in an amount of 40 parts by weight or more and 200 parts by weight or less, with respect to 100 parts by weight of the thermoplastic elastomer, and the adhesive layer does not comprise a tackifier, or comprises a tackifier in an amount of 30% by weight or less, with respect to the amount of the entire adhesive layer.

    Abstract: It is an object of the present invention to provide an efinaconazole-containing film-forming preparation, which has no sticky surface after solidification thereof, has sufficient cohesiveness after solidification thereof, and is easily peeled without washing. The present invention provides a therapeutic preparation for onychomycosis, comprising efinaconazole or a salt thereof, 1% by weight or more and 30% by weight or less of ethyl cellulose, 20% by weight or more of a volatile solvent (wherein the volatile solvent is water or a liquid component having a boiling point lower than that of water), and 0.01% by weight or more and less than 30% by weight of a surfactant.

    Abstract: An aqueous loxoprofen-containing patch is provided, which has good stability and excellent transdermal absorption of loxoprofen. The aqueous patch includes loxoprofen or a salt thereof and triacetin. Specifically, the aqueous patch includes, based on the weight of the adhesive gel base, 0.1 to 5% by weight of loxoprofen or a salt thereof, 0.5 to 5% by weight of triacetin, 1 to 30% by weight of a water-soluble polymer, 0.01 to 5% by weight of a cross-linking agent, 10 to 90% by weight of purified water, and 0 to 20% by weight of an inorganic powder.
